/*******************************************************************************
 * SwPackage & related functions
 ******************************************************************************/
/* Software Package */
typedef struct _SwPackage {
    char *name;         /* Package name w/o anything else */
    char *epoch;        /* Epoch number */
    char *version;      /* Version number, w/o epoch or release */
    char *release;      /* Release number */
    char *arch;         /* Architecture */
    char *pk_version;   /* PackageKit style package version - (epoch:)?version-release */
} SwPackage;

/*
 * Initialize SwPackage structure.
 * @param pkg SwPackage
 */
void init_sw_package(SwPackage *pkg);

/*
 * Free SwPackage structure.
 * @param pkg SwPackage
 */
void free_sw_package(SwPackage *pkg);

/*
 * Create SwPackage from PkPackage.
 * @param pk_pkg source package
 * @param sw_pkg output package
 * @return 0 on success, negative value otherwise
 */
short create_sw_package_from_pk_pkg(PkPackage *pk_pkg, SwPackage *sw_pkg);

/*
 * Create SwPackage from element name.
 * @param elem_name element name in format name-(epoch:)?version-release.arch
 * @param sw_pkg output package
 * @return 0 on success, negative value otherwise
 */
short create_sw_package_from_elem_name(const char *elem_name, SwPackage *sw_pkg);

/*
 * Construct version name in format epoch:version-release.arch for
 * SwPackage structure.
 * @param pkg SwPackage
 * @param ver_str version string
 * @param ver_str_len length of version string
 */
void sw_pkg_get_version_str(const SwPackage *pkg, char *ver_str,
        const unsigned ver_str_len);

/*
 * Construct element name in format name-epoch:version-release.arch for
 * SwPackage structure.
 * @param pkg SwPackage
 * @param elem_name element name string
 * @param elem_name_len length of element name string
 */
void sw_pkg_get_element_name(const SwPackage *pkg, char *elem_name,
        const unsigned elem_name_len);

/*******************************************************************************
 * Functions related to single PkPackage
 ******************************************************************************/
/*
 * Get PkPackage according to the SwPackage.
 * @param sw_pkg SwPackage
 * @param pk_pkg PkPackage; needs to be passed to g_object_unref() when not needed
 */
void get_pk_pkg_from_sw_pkg(const SwPackage *sw_pkg, PkPackage **pk_pkg);

/*
 * Get PkDetails from PkPackage.
 * @param pk_pkg PkPackage
 * @param pk_det PkDetails, needs to be passed to g_object_unref() when not needed
 */
void get_pk_det_from_pk_pkg(PkPackage *pk_pkg, PkDetails **pk_det);

/*
 * Create LMI_SoftwareIdentity instance from data from PackageKit.
 * @param pk_pkg PkPackage
 * @param pk_det PkDetials; can be NULL
 * @param sw_pkg SwPackage
 * @param cb CMPI Broker
 * @param ns CMPI namespace
 * @param w LMI_SoftwareIdentity
 */
void create_instance_from_pkgkit_data(PkPackage *pk_pkg, PkDetails *pk_det,
        SwPackage *sw_pkg, const CMPIBroker *cb, const char *ns,
        LMI_SoftwareIdentity *w);

/*******************************************************************************
 * Functions related to multiple PkPackages
 ******************************************************************************/
/*
 * Enumerate SoftwareIdentity instances. This function calls KReturnInstance(),
 * so instances are returned directly from within the function.
 * @param filters PackageKit filters
 * @param cb CMPI Broker
 * @param ns Namespace
 * @param cr CMPI Result
 * @param error_msg error message, if filled, problem occured
 * @param error_msg_len error message length
 * @param names if true, this function will enumerate only SoftwareIdentityRef
 *          instances
 */
void enum_sw_identity_instances(PkBitfield filters, const CMPIBroker *cb,
        const char *ns, const CMPIResult* cr, char *error_msg,
        const unsigned error_msg_len, const short names);

/*******************************************************************************
 * Functions related to PackageKit
 ******************************************************************************/
/*
 * Analyze PkResults and construct error message if error occurred.
 * @param results from package kit call
 * @param custom_msg message preceding error message from package kit
 * @param error_msg final error message
 * @param error_msg_len length of error_msg
 * @return 0 if no error occurred, positive value if error occurred
 *      and error_msg was modified
 */
short check_and_create_error_msg(PkResults *results, GError *gerror,
        const char *custom_msg, char *error_msg, const unsigned error_msg_len);

/*
 * Compare two PkPackage packages according to the package ID.
 * @param a
 * @param b
 * @return negative integer if the a comes before the b,
 *      0 if they are equal,
 *      or a positive integer if the a comes after the b
 */
gint pk_pkg_cmp(gpointer a, gpointer b);

/*
 * Compare two PkDetails according to the package ID.
 * @param a
 * @param b
 * @return negative integer if the a comes before the b,
 *      0 if they are equal,
 *      or a positive integer if the a comes after the b
 */
gint pk_det_cmp(gpointer a, gpointer b);

/*******************************************************************************
 * Functions related to CMPI
 ******************************************************************************/
/*
 * Create standard instance ID based on class name and ID.
 * @param class_name
 * @param id, may by null
 * @param instance_id output string
 * @param instance_id_len length of output string
 */
void create_instance_id(const char *class_name, const char *id,
        char *instance_id, const unsigned instance_id_len);

/*
 * Get string property from  Object Path.
 * @param o Object Path
 * @param prop property
 * @return string value of property
 */
const char *get_str_property_from_op(const CMPIObjectPath *o, const char *prop);

/*
 * Check whether cm_class is type of type. Takes inheritance into account.
 * @param cb CMPI Broker
 * @param ns namespace
 * @param cm_class
 * @param type; can be NULL, in which case the comparison will succeed
 * @return 1 if cm_class is type of type, 0 otherwise
 */
short cm_class_is_a(const CMPIBroker *cb, const char *ns, const char *cm_class,
        const char *type);

#endif /* SW_UTILS_H_ */
